AnyConv is a free, web-based file conversion platform that supports thousands of file formats, including documents, images, audio, and CAD files. It operates entirely within your internet browser, meaning you do not need to download or install executable software, plugins, or mobile apps. The service utilizes cloud-based rendering engines to process files, making it highly accessible across different operating systems like Windows, macOS, Linux, iOS, and Android. How to Convert PDF to DWG Using AnyConv: A Complete Guide Converting PDF files to DWG format is a frequent necessity for architects, engineers, and designers. This conversion turns static document visuals into editable vector geometries for Computer-Aided Design (CAD) software. AnyConv offers a free, web-based solution to handle this process without requiring software installation. What is AnyConv?

: AnyConv works best with "vector" PDFs (files originally created in CAD software). If you upload a "raster" PDF (a scanned image), the output DWG may contain a non-editable image rather than individual lines and shapes.
